Output edaaeac1de5097b68620d61784e68a228a8006e808c4fa340029f37d97b5112a:0

value
53054059
script pubkey
OP_0 OP_PUSHBYTES_20 8384dd34091a49eef0f041c5dcbfa4944239d4d6
address
bc1qswzd6dqfrfy7au8sg8zae0ayj3prn4xkzw359v
transaction
edaaeac1de5097b68620d61784e68a228a8006e808c4fa340029f37d97b5112a
spent
true